The Air Traffic Control Specialist will learn all equipment associated with the duties and responsibilities of a Sikorsky Air Traffic Controller.

Develop skills required to operate all equipment to provide service to pilots.
Become trained and current in both Tower and Radar. Ensure Runway/Helicopter separation is maintained.
Enforce spacing and sequencing of all traffic transitioning in/out or through our assigned airspace.
Controllers must be able to understand complex situations, such as the impact of changing weather patterns on a plane's flight path.
Controllers need to be able to prioritize tasks, as they may be required to guide several pilots at the same time and provide assistance during emergencies.

Please Note: If you are hired you will be performing a safety-sensitive position covered by the U.S. Department of Transportation's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) these regulations require that you participate in a drug testing program for the following drugs: Marijuana - Opioids - Cocaine - Amphetamines - Phencyclidine or a metabolite of these drugs.
